Description :

A striking vintage octagon drop regulator wall clock, complete with wind-up movement, bold Roman numeral dial, and polished brass pendulum showcased behind the lower glass door proudly marked "Regulator." This classic timepiece chimes on the hour, keeps time with regular winding (key included), and stands out as both functional and decorative - a true statement piece for any home. Clock measures approx. 22 in L x 8 in W (at the base) x 12 in W (at the face) x 4 in D, it has all the charm of traditional craftsmanship. Accompanying the clock is vintage wooden picture frame with ornate trim and warm golden-brown finish, approx. 30 in W x 26 in H. The family photo once inside has been removed, leaving the frame ready for your own artwork or display.  Both pieces show light age wear but present beautifully, offering an heirloom-quality clock paired with a timeless vintage frame for an elegant and character-filled addition to any space.
